 Fixed #30413 -- Fixed test database signature on SQLite when test database
 name is provided.

 Previously, the same signature was created for multiple in-memory
 databases on SQLite when they had tests databases names
 DATABASES['TEST']['NAME'].

Old description:

> I've tried using persistent SQLite databases for the tests (to make use
> of
> `--keepdb`), but at least some test fails with:
>
> > sqlite3.OperationalError: database is locked
>
> This is not an issue when only using `TEST["NAME"]` with "default" (which
> is good enough in terms of performance).
>
> {{{
> diff --git i/tests/test_sqlite.py w/tests/test_sqlite.py
> index f1b65f7d01..9ce4e32e14 100644
> --- i/tests/test_sqlite.py
> +++ w/tests/test_sqlite.py
> @@ -15,9 +15,15 @@
>  DATABASES = {
>  'default': {
>  'ENGINE': 'django.db.backends.sqlite3',
> +'TEST': {
> +'NAME': 'test_default.sqlite3'
> +},
>  },
>  'other': {
>  'ENGINE': 'django.db.backends.sqlite3',
> +'TEST': {
> +'NAME': 'test_other.sqlite3'
> +},
>  }
>  }
> }}}
